Output ddf5591bdf27632b83e026292fca3757f568590baa3e3c6fd7efa10144b16d99:16

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 d3dbfa2482cfea0a531d7b520426185043eee069
address
tb1q60dl5fyzel4q55ca0dfqgfsc2pp7acrfzyntgk
transaction
ddf5591bdf27632b83e026292fca3757f568590baa3e3c6fd7efa10144b16d99
confirmations
53844
spent
false

1 Sat Range